Transaction 8a5b8b0920303e58a2052816fa5f4104a9d50e491d68b219fd63bd112f9a0da9

1 Input
2 Outputs
  • 8a5b8b0920303e58a2052816fa5f4104a9d50e491d68b219fd63bd112f9a0da9:0
  • value  778741
    address  122DejUCWxDHeYTaQJV5NQV8XRMbZKm7yC
  • 8a5b8b0920303e58a2052816fa5f4104a9d50e491d68b219fd63bd112f9a0da9:1
  • value  24071376
    address  35QUV6CcFsqpVAYY5zJp4KBNuDZyp2TVhx